首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Ffmpeg音视频编解码

Ffmpeg是一个开源的音视频处理工具集,它可以用于音视频的编解码、转码、剪辑、合并等操作。下面是对Ffmpeg音视频编解码的完善且全面的答案:

概念:

Ffmpeg是一个跨平台的音视频处理工具集,它由多个库和工具组成,可以处理各种音视频格式的编解码、转码、剪辑、合并等操作。它支持几乎所有常见的音视频格式,并且具有高效、灵活、可扩展的特点。

分类:

Ffmpeg可以根据功能和用途进行分类,主要包括以下几个方面:

  1. 编解码器:Ffmpeg提供了各种音视频编解码器,包括H.264、H.265、AAC、MP3等常见的编解码器。
  2. 格式转换:Ffmpeg可以将不同格式的音视频文件进行转换,例如将MP4转换为AVI、将FLAC转换为MP3等。
  3. 剪辑和合并:Ffmpeg可以对音视频文件进行剪辑和合并操作,例如截取视频片段、拼接多个视频文件等。
  4. 视频处理:Ffmpeg可以对视频进行各种处理,包括调整分辨率、调整帧率、添加水印、调整亮度对比度等。
  5. 音频处理:Ffmpeg可以对音频进行各种处理,包括调整音量、混音、提取音频等。

优势:

Ffmpeg具有以下几个优势:

  1. 跨平台:Ffmpeg可以在多个操作系统上运行,包括Windows、Linux、macOS等。
  2. 开源免费:Ffmpeg是开源的,可以免费使用,并且有一个活跃的社区进行维护和更新。
  3. 支持广泛:Ffmpeg支持几乎所有常见的音视频格式和编解码器,可以满足各种音视频处理需求。
  4. 高效可靠:Ffmpeg具有高效的编解码性能和稳定的运行表现,可以处理大规模的音视频文件。
  5. 灵活可扩展:Ffmpeg提供了丰富的命令行选项和API接口,可以根据需求进行自定义和扩展。

应用场景:

Ffmpeg在云计算领域的应用场景非常广泛,包括但不限于以下几个方面:

  1. 视频网站:Ffmpeg可以用于视频网站的视频转码、剪辑、合并等操作,提供高质量的视频播放体验。
  2. 直播平台:Ffmpeg可以用于直播平台的音视频编解码、转码、混流等操作,实现实时的音视频传输和处理。
  3. 视频会议:Ffmpeg可以用于视频会议系统的音视频编解码、分屏、画面合成等操作,提供高清流畅的视频通话体验。
  4. 多媒体应用:Ffmpeg可以用于多媒体应用的音视频处理,包括视频编辑软件、音频处理软件等。
  5. 云存储服务:Ffmpeg可以用于云存储服务的音视频文件的格式转换、剪辑、合并等操作,提供灵活的存储和管理方式。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 腾讯云音视频处理(MPS):提供音视频处理的云服务,包括转码、剪辑、合并等功能。详细信息请参考:https://cloud.tencent.com/product/mps
  2. 腾讯云直播(Live):提供音视频直播的云服务,包括实时转码、混流、录制等功能。详细信息请参考:https://cloud.tencent.com/product/live
  3. 腾讯云点播(VOD):提供音视频点播的云服务,包括存储、转码、加密等功能。详细信息请参考:https://cloud.tencent.com/product/vod

注意:以上推荐的腾讯云产品仅供参考,其他云计算品牌商也提供类似的音视频处理服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券